A clean sans with a superelliptical construction: round forms read as rounded-rectangle bowls rather than perfect circles, and corners are consistently softened. Strokes are monolinear and even, with straightforward terminals and minimal modulation. Proportions feel contemporary and efficient, with open counters and generous interior space; the uppercase is sturdy and slightly wide, while the lowercase keeps a simple, single-storey a and g and a short-armed r. Numerals are clear and compact with the same rounded-rect geometry, maintaining a steady rhythm across mixed text.

The design leans on consistent corner radii and flattened curves, producing a distinctive “soft-square” silhouette in letters like O, Q, and D. Diagonals (V, W, X, Y) are crisp and stable, balancing the softer curves, and the punctuation in the sample reads unobtrusive and functional.
